Output d23ecd0840cd32b8403aa81cc6c9d0cabfb4316b630f8abd31a1f121bf13c92e:0

value
507030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 918f3026ea2f8da19fea22832bb4539ca41aea71 OP_EQUAL
address
3ExfSF1UWnufYxag5Tht1yy4Zm8fuYLuGj
transaction
d23ecd0840cd32b8403aa81cc6c9d0cabfb4316b630f8abd31a1f121bf13c92e
spent
true